Verbier vs Zermatt
psychology AI Verdict
Zermatt stands out as a more comprehensive destination for skiers seeking an upscale, year-round experience with extensive pistes and efficient lift systems. Verbier, on the other hand, excels in offering challenging off-piste terrain and a vibrant après-ski scene. Zermatt's connection to Cervinia via the Gornergrat railway provides unparalleled access to over 300 kilometers of skiable terrain, while Verbiers reputation as the epicenter of freeride skiing attracts an international crowd.
However, Verbiers lift system can be slower and less efficient compared to Zermatt's modern gondolas and funiculars. The choice between these two resorts ultimately depends on your priorities: if you value a luxurious experience with consistent access to pistes, Zermatt is the clear winner. For those seeking adventure in off-piste terrain and an energetic social scene, Verbier remains the go-to destination.

compare Feature Comparison
| Feature | Verbier | Zermatt |
|---|---|---|
| Piste Length | Approximately 150 kilometers of pistes | Over 300 kilometers of pistes |
| Lift Systems | Older infrastructure with slower connections between sectors | Modern gondolas and funiculars for efficient access |
| Off-Piste Terrain | Extensive and challenging off-piste terrain, including Tortin and Mont Gelé | Limited off-piste options |
| Accommodations | A variety of accommodations but less emphasis on luxury compared to Zermatt | Luxury hotels and upscale amenities |
| Transportation | Limited public transportation, relying more on personal vehicles or taxis | Car-free resort with efficient transportation options |
| After-Ski Activities | Vibrant nightlife and social scene | Limited après-ski options |
